FARGO, N.D. — The North Dakota State University men’s track & field team has two event groups ranked among the Top 10 in the latest outdoor event squad rankings released by the U.S. Track & Field and Cross Country Coaches Association (USTFCCCA) this week.
The event squad rankings rank every Division I team within each single event, averaging the best performances from the top four athletes at each school in each event.
The Bison men are No. 3 nationally in the triple jump and No. 10 in the 110m hurdles in the latest rankings.
NDSU’s Adam Dugger, Reece Grosserode, Carlton Mukurazita and Lorenzo Andrews combine for an average triple jump mark of 48-9 (14.86m).
In the 110m hurdles, Brooks Turner, Blake Nyenati, Brock Johnsen and Trey Heinrich are 10th-best in the country with an average time of 14.12.
The Bison jumps crew is directed by assistant coach Clayton Pritchard, while the hurdlers are coached by assistant Reece Vega.
